The phenakistoscope (also spelled phenakistiscope) was an early animation device that used the persistence of motion principle to create an illusion of motion. The phenakistoscope is the predecessor of the zoetrope.stence of vision.
This is a device consisting of a spinning disk and a mirror. The disk is slotted and has images on the mirror side. Looking through the slots at the mirror can give the effect of moving pictures. An invention by the Belgian physicist, Joseph Plateau in 1832.
